Man Utd stars drive through pouring rain and huge puddles into Carrington to prepare for Norwich clash

MANCHESTER UNITED’S players have had to cope with poor form and plenty of criticism this season.

But this morning they faced a different challenge as they headed into training: the Manchester rain.

The huge puddles caused a few problems as Manchester United’s players arrived at training

The likes of Marcus Rashford and Juan Mata were spotted driving through the pouring rain and huge puddles on their way into Carrington.

Ole Gunnar Solskjaer will be desperate the horrendous conditions fail to rain on their parade as they look to finish off a fine week.

United played well and earned a 1-1 draw against league-leaders Liverpool last Sunday then scraped past Partizan Belgrade in the Europa League.

Anthony Martial’s converted penalty was their only shot on target in the entire game.

But supporters making the trip to Norwich for tomorrow afternoon’s clash will be hoping to see floods of chances from their strikers.

And there is some extra reason for optimism with Solskjaer expected to stick with a front two against the Canaries.

It could see Rashford and Anthony Martial through the middle, supported by Daniel James with Fred and Scott McTominay in midfield.

Aaron Wan-Bissaka and Brandon Williams were the wing-backs on Thursday evening and could retain their places, especially with Luke Shaw missing the win in Serbia through injury.

Harry Maguire is expected to be joined by Victor Lindelof and Marcos Rojo in a back three with David De Gea fit to return to the starting XI.

However, once again there will be no Paul Pogba for the Red Devils as he continues to struggle with an ankle problem.
